Well, Isambard AI is the first big part of the UK government's AI research resource program funded by the Department for Science, Innovation and Technology, DSIT.
And it's providing a national resource for researchers and companies to be able to run their AI workloads at scale in the UK for the first time.
The first thing you'll see is it's in what looks like a big metal box.
And this is the purpose-built data center.
It's actually a modular data center, which is a special kind of data center that's actually prefabricated off-site.
And then it's brought here in different components and reassembled.
We actually reassembled this whole data center in just 48 hours.

It's all funded by the Department for Science, Innovation and Technology, or DSIT.
And they're investing hundreds of millions of pounds to ensure that the UK has access to the AI infrastructure, the AI capability that we need as a nation.
Well, one of the things the government was really pressed to enable was the ability to train large language models in the UK and have a sovereign AI capability.
So the compute would be here, the data would be here, the software would be here.
And you needed a big enough supercomputer optimized for AI to do that.
And so Isambard AI has actually got nearly 5,500 of the recent NVIDIA GPUs to enable that training of the largest large language models.
